Basic Qualifications:
Bachelor’s degree from an accredited college in a related discipline or 10 years relevant professional experience in contracts, business management, program management, finance, supply chain, legal, or a related field.
Prior experience as a team lead, manager, organization lead, or similar role demonstrating the ability to guide staff, prioritize work, and support team performance.
Experience supporting or leading proposal preparation, proposal submittals, contract negotiations, contract awards, and post-award contract administration for U.S. Government, aerospace/defense, or commercial contracting efforts.
Experience with FAR, DFARS, government contracting principles, and common contract types, including Fixed Price, Cost-Reimbursement, Incentive-type, Award Fee, and Time & Materials contracts.
Experience reviewing, interpreting, or negotiating contract Terms & Conditions, including the ability to identify business, financial, performance, and compliance risks.
Experience communicating effectively with internal and external stakeholders, including program management, finance, legal, supply chain, contracts leadership, customers, and industry partners.
7. U.S. Citizenship is required. The selected candidate must have the ability to obtain and maintain a Department of Defense Secret clearance.
Desired Skills:
1. Demonstrated experience leading the full contract lifecycle, including capture support, proposal strategy, negotiations, award, execution, change management, and closeout.
2. Ability to develop and execute contract strategies that align customer requirements, program execution, financial objectives, and enterprise risk posture.
3. Advanced understanding of contract types, fee structures, cost/price principles, funding, cash flow, and how contract terms affect financial and program performance.
4. Experience leading customer negotiations, contractual correspondence, Terms & Conditions reviews, issue resolution, and internal approval packages.
5. Knowledge of U.S. Government intellectual property, technical data rights, proprietary information protections, and data rights assertion practices.
6. Experience presenting to senior leadership, customers, and cross-functional stakeholders on contract strategy, negotiation posture, risk exposure, financial impacts, and program execution matters.
7. Proven ability to lead, mentor, and develop contracts professionals while creating a culture of excellence, accountability, compliance, collaboration, sound judgment, and continuous improvement.
8. Familiarity with complex aerospace and defense contracting environments, including classified programs, development programs, production/sustainment efforts, UCAs, change proposals, equitable adjustments, or complex customer-directed change activity.
9. Ability to brief leadership, summarize complex contractual issues, recommend positions, and support sound business decision-making.
